HER Number:MDV9666
Name:Linhay at Springs, Whitestone

Summary

Linhay with timber posts.

Monument Type(s) and Dates

  • LINHAY (Built, Post Medieval to XIX - 1540 AD (Between) to 1900 AD (Between))

Full description

Alcock, N. W., 1963, Devonshire Linhays: A Vernacular Tradition, 130, Fig. 1 (Article in Serial). SDV274690.

Spring. Linhay of type 2. Timber posts with front rails and joists running from front to back. Post-medieval.

Ordnance Survey, 2025, Mastermap 2025 (Cartographic). SDV366286.

The farmhouse is named as Springs.
